Budget presenters outline near‑$1 billion district budget and enrollment decline projections

Davis School District Board of Education · June 14, 2024

Summary

District staff presented budget figures — roughly $650M general fund and $960M total budget next year — reported $463M outstanding debt (about 25% of capacity), and projected a multi‑year decline in elementary enrollment; the board was reminded of legal adoption deadlines and a June 7 budget hearing.

Budget staff reviewed the district's fiscal position and timeline. The presenter said the general fund is about $650,000,000 and the district is planning a total budget near $960,000,000 for the next fiscal year, placing total district spending near $1 billion.
